YOUR DAY TO DAY:

We are looking for a Production Planner who will be responsible for translating demand, forecast, and engineering program milestones into executable production plans across sustaining, New Product Introduction (NPI), and large program builds. This role balances material availability, capacity, and inventory exposure to keep the plant material-clear and on schedule, while also acting as the planning-side owner for assigned engineering and program milestones — ensuring project deliverables actually convert into scheduled, executable work. The role collaborates closely with Production, Supply Chain, Engineering, Program Management, Quality, and Procurement.

YOU WILL BE ACCOUNTABLE FOR/TO:

Production Planning & Scheduling

  • Develop and maintain production schedules across assigned product lines, sequencing work orders to balance customer demand, capacity, and material availability.
  • Translate demand and forecast into time-phased production requirements, feeding and maintaining accuracy within the MRP system.
  • Release and confirm work orders in the ERP system; manage WIP tracking, order status, and shop-floor confirmation.
  • Adjust schedules in response to delays, equipment issues, or material shortages, and communicate changes to stakeholders
  • Perform monthly, quarterly and yearly planning cycles to ensure builds are clear to build

Materials & Inventory Management

  • Perform material availability and critical-path analysis; identify and escalat shortages and constraints ahead of impact.
  • Manage production kit readiness with cross-functional partners with Engineering and Operations.
  • Maintain the integrity of shop floor, MRP, and inventory data through key performance metrics.
  • Calculate and manage inventory exposure as forecasts and builds change, balancing supply against demand to minimize excess and obsolescence risk.

Program & Project Planning

  • Act as the planning-side lead for assigned engineering and program milestones, ensuring project deliverables are translated into scheduled, executable production work.
  • Track program and project milestones against the production schedule, flagging risks to timing and coordinating recovery plans with Program Management and Engineering.
  • Support Engineering during ECN/ECO processes, assessing material and schedule impact and recommending cutover dates to limit disruption and obsolescence.
  • Coordinate materials planning for new products to ensure parts are ordered and delivered in a timely fashion to support program timelines

Problem Solving & Continuous Improvement

  • Identify and highlight potential risks and constraints to on-time completion of the schedule.
  • Perform root cause and corrective action (RCCA) on planning and schedule-related issues to prevent recurrence.
  • Support and participate in scheduling, planning, and workflow improvement initiatives.
  • Support and Lead KPI tracking (e.g., OTD, MSA, Stock Outs).

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Serve as a key planning point of contact for assigned product lines and programs, working closely with Buyers, Engineering, Operations, Quality, and Finance.
  • Maintain strong working relationships across key departments to support on-time delivery.
  • Quote factory lead times based on material availability and production capacity.
